Experience Florence from a unique perspective with this panoramic electric golf cart tour through the hills surrounding the city. Leave behind the crowds of the old town and walk along scenic roads among olive groves, cypresses, historic villas.
With a local driver and a multilingual audio guide, you will discover fascinating places such as Arcetri, Pian dei Giullari, Bellosguardo and Villa del Poggio Imperiale.
The tour includes Piazzale Michelangelo and San Miniato al Monte, two of Florence's most iconic scenic spots. For local regulations of access to the UNESCO historic area, the golf cart stops nearby and guests reach them with a short scenic walk of about 100 meters.
From here you can admire unforgettable views of the Duomo, Ponte Vecchio, Palazzo Vecchio, the Arno and the historic rooftops of Florence, for memorable photos.
